.SYNOPSIS...High pressure extending W into the S waters will
shift E today as a cold front approaches. The front, with weak
low pressure along it today over the N waters, will move over the
N and central waters today and tonight, reaching the far S waters
late today and tonight before stalling over or near the far S
waters from late tonight through Fri night. Behind the front,
high pressure builds S, resulting in counterflow to the Gulf
Stream and the potential for steeper, breaking waves. High
pressure then continues over the N and central waters into Fri
night, and then over the far N waters into Sat. To the S, low
pressure should form along the stalled cold front on Fri. The low
will deepen and expand as it moves N Fri night through Sun,
eventually being centered off of the mid-Atlantic coast Sun
night. Mariners should monitor later forecasts on this coastal
system, and begin to consider avoidance plans for the weekend.
